The landscape of modern surgery is constantly evolving, with increasing demands for specialization, efficiency, and technological integration. Modular operating theaters are emerging as a key solution to meet these challenges. By employing adjustable components, these theaters can be rapidly customized to suit the specific needs of various surgical procedures. This flexibility allows for streamlined workflows, reducing setup times and minimizing cross-contamination risks.
Furthermore, modular operating theaters often incorporate cutting-edge technologies, such as robotic arms, digital imaging systems, and connected communication platforms. This enables surgeons to perform precise procedures with greater accuracy and control. The ability to rapidly integrate new equipment and software also ensures that these theaters remain at the forefront of technological innovation.
- Benefits of modular operating theaters include:
- Enhanced operational efficiency
- Lowered setup and turnaround times
- Flexible design for diverse surgical needs
- Integration with advanced technologies
In conclusion, modular operating theaters offer a transformative strategy to modern surgery. Their flexibility, coupled with the ability to integrate cutting-edge technologies, empowers surgeons to deliver high-quality patient care in an increasingly complex healthcare environment.

Maintaining Sterility and Safety in Modular Environments
Within the framework of modular environments, ensuring both sterility and safety is paramount. These setups often involve intricate parts, necessitating rigorous procedures to mitigate risks associated with contamination and accidents. A multi-faceted approach that encompasses architecture considerations, operational practices, and continuous monitoring is crucial for establishing and sustaining a safe and sterile modular environment.
- Thorough cleaning and disinfection protocols should be implemented to minimize the risk of cross-contamination between modules.
- Dedicated training programs are essential for personnel operating within the modular environment, highlighting sterility and safety practices.
- Immediate monitoring systems can identify potential breaches in sterility or safety, allowing for prompt action to mitigate risks.
